CMOS-compatible optical rib waveguides defined by local oxidation of silicon

The local oxidation of silicon process is shown to be an effective means of defining optical rib waveguides in silicon on insulator while maintaining the surface planarity required for CMOS integration. Experimental waveguides have shown singlemode operation and losses of less than 1 dB/cm in the telecommunications band around 1550 nm.
